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)


Posted in Python onFebruary 18, 2020

1.下载与安装Anaconda3

首先去官网Anaconda下载网址下载Anaconda3,我安装的版本是Anaconda3 2019.03(64-bit)
(1)下载完成后,右键点击以管理员身份运行
(2)点击Next继续,然后点击I agree

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

(3)选择Just Me,点击Next后,然后选择合适的安装路径(也可以选择默认安装路径)

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

(4)继续按照下面指示一步步操作,完成安装

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

最后点击Finish,完成安装!

2.创建虚拟环境,并下载安装tensorflow2.0.0

(1)成功安装Anaconda3后,可以在应用程序中找到Anaconda Prompt,点击它打开命令行,如下图所示:

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

(2)使用canda创建一个虚拟环境

conda create --name tf2.0.0 python=3.6

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

(3)激活环境(进入这个虚拟环境)

conda activate tf2.0.0

(4)继续在这个虚拟环境下,安装相应版本的tensorflow

cpu版本:pip install tensorflow==2.0.0
gpu版本:pip install tensorflow==2.0.0-gpu
//为了下载更快,建议从国内清华源下载:
pip install tensorflow==2.0.0 -i https://pypi.tuna.tsinghua.edu.cn/simple

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

最后,显示如下结果,表示tensorflow2.0.0安装成功!

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

3.PyCharm安装与环境配置

首先去官网PyCharm下载网址下载PyCharm社区版,我安装的版本是pycharm-community-2018.3.2

安装过程同大多数软件差不多,比较简单,这里就不再赘述。下面主要讲PyCharm的环境配置过程:

(1)打开PyCharm,点击新建一个工程,然后出现如下界面:

在Location处:选择新建的一个空文件,用来存放新建的工程。我的文件路径是E:\project\Pycharm_project

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

(2)然后再点击下拉按钮Project Interpreter。

按照下面步骤依次操作,注意在下图第三步Interpreter处选择的解释器是:你之前安装Anaconda3的路径下的envs\tf2.0.\python.exe

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

完成以上步骤后,点击OK。

4.测试环境是否搭建成功

完成上述第3步后,进入如下界面。
依次右键点击Pycharm_project?New?Python File,新建一个.py文件。这里我命名为test.py

Anaconda3+tensorflow2.0.0+PyCharm安装与环境搭建(图文)

(2)在右边编辑区写入测试代码,打印出所安装tensoflow的版本:

import tensorflow as tf
print(tf.__version__)

然后点击run?run,运行。
如图所示,显示结果:2.0.0,说明tensorflow2.0.0安装成功!环境搭建成功!

5.附conda常用的cmd命令

1.查看conda环境:conda env list
2.使用conda新建一个虚拟环境(env_name就是创建的环境名,可以自定义):
conda create --name env_name 或者 conda create -n env_name
3.激活conda环境(ubuntu与Macos 将conda 替换为source):conda activate env_name
4.退出conda环境:conda deactivate

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python的Asyncore异步Socket模块及实现端口转发的例子
Jun 14 Python
微信跳一跳python辅助脚本(总结)
Jan 11 Python
Python3结合Dlib实现人脸识别和剪切
Jan 24 Python
Python多重继承的方法解析执行顺序实例分析
May 26 Python
使用Python横向合并excel文件的实例
Dec 11 Python
python实现对象列表根据某个属性排序的方法详解
Jun 11 Python
django-rest-framework 自定义swagger过程详解
Jul 18 Python
基于Python的微信机器人开发 微信登录和获取好友列表实现解析
Aug 21 Python
如何使用Python发送HTML格式的邮件
Feb 11 Python
Python定时从Mysql提取数据存入Redis的实现
May 03 Python
python怎么提高计算速度
Jun 11 Python
python基础之类属性和实例属性
Oct 24 Python
python_array[0][0]与array[0,0]的区别详解
Feb 18 #Python
Python使用QQ邮箱发送邮件实例与QQ邮箱设置详解
Feb 18 #Python
Python如何实现小程序 无限求和平均
Feb 18 #Python
python_mask_array的用法
Feb 18 #Python
基于python3生成标签云代码解析
Feb 18 #Python
基于Pytorch SSD模型分析
Feb 18 #Python
Python3使用腾讯云文字识别(腾讯OCR)提取图片中的文字内容实例详解
Feb 18 #Python
You might like
PHP fastcgi模式上传大文件(大约有300多K)报错
2014/09/28 PHP
php将12小时制转换成24小时制的方法
2015/03/31 PHP
PHP的数组中提高元素查找与元素去重的效率的技巧解析
2016/03/03 PHP
PHP实现的敏感词过滤方法示例
2019/03/06 PHP
Javascript延迟执行实现方法(setTimeout)
2010/12/30 Javascript
JavaScript 匿名函数(anonymous function)与闭包(closure)
2011/10/04 Javascript
javascript+xml实现简单图片轮换(只支持IE)
2012/12/23 Javascript
JavaScript自定义方法实现trim()、Ltrim()、Rtrim()的功能
2013/11/03 Javascript
jquery中ajax函数执行顺序问题之如何设置同步
2014/02/28 Javascript
javascript实现简单的页面右下角提示信息框
2015/07/31 Javascript
移动端 一个简单易懂的弹出框
2016/07/06 Javascript
HTML5 canvas 9绘制图片实例详解
2016/09/06 Javascript
jQuery文本框得到与失去焦点动态改变样式效果
2016/09/08 Javascript
浅谈js对象属性 通过点(.) 和方括号([]) 的不同之处
2016/10/29 Javascript
最常见和最有用的字符串相关的方法详解
2017/02/06 Javascript
移动web开发之touch事件实例详解
2018/01/17 Javascript
详解微信JS-SDK选择图片遇到的坑
2018/08/15 Javascript
js实现多张图片每隔一秒切换一张图片
2019/07/29 Javascript
VUE : vue-cli中去掉路由中的井号#操作
2020/09/04 Javascript
[02:40]DOTA2英雄基础教程 先知
2013/11/29 DOTA
Python 使用 PyMysql、DBUtils 创建连接池提升性能
2019/08/14 Python
浅谈python元素如何去重,去重后如何保持原来元素的顺序不变
2020/02/28 Python
利用CSS的Sass预处理器(框架)来制作居中效果
2016/03/10 HTML / CSS
你正在寻找的CSS3 动画技术
2011/07/27 HTML / CSS
Expedia马来西亚旅游网站:廉价酒店,度假村和航班预订
2016/07/26 全球购物
Smashbox官网:美国知名彩妆品牌
2017/01/05 全球购物
Chemist Warehouse官方海外旗舰店:澳洲第一连锁大药房
2017/08/25 全球购物
eDreams加拿大:廉价航班、酒店和度假
2019/03/29 全球购物
韩国最大的购物网站:Gmarket
2019/06/20 全球购物
软件工程师岗位职责
2013/11/16 职场文书
洗车工岗位职责
2014/03/15 职场文书
竞聘演讲稿
2014/04/24 职场文书
项目转让协议书
2014/10/27 职场文书
2015年乡镇科普工作总结
2015/05/13 职场文书
《夜莺的歌声》教学反思
2016/02/22 职场文书
Java Spring Boot请求方式与请求映射过程分析
2022/06/25 Java/Android